George Banks was born in 1804 in Sanderstead, Surrey, England, the child of Edward Banks And Elizabeth Bignall. In 1851, George Banks resided in Kingswood, Surrey, England. In 1881, George Banks resided in Reigate Foreign, Surrey, England. George Banks married Mary Banks, Patience Simmons, and had children including Charles Banks, Hugh Banks, Job Banks, Joseph Banks, Solomon Banks, William Banks. George Banks passed away in 1888 in Reigate, Surrey, England.
